wp_richedit_pre()
Устарела с версии 4.3.0. Больше не поддерживается и может быть удалена. Используйте format_for_editor().
Formats text for the rich text editor.
The richedit_pre filter is applied here. If $text is empty the filter will be applied to an empty string.
Хуки из функции
Возвращает
Строку
. The formatted text after filter is applied.
Использование
wp_richedit_pre( $text );
- $text(строка) (обязательный)
- The text to be formatted.
Заметки
- Смотрите: format_for_editor()
Список изменений
С версии 2.0.0 | Введена. |
Устарела с 4.3.0 | Use format_for_editor() |
Код wp_richedit_pre() wp richedit pre WP 6.7.2
function wp_richedit_pre($text) { _deprecated_function( __FUNCTION__, '4.3.0', 'format_for_editor()' ); if ( empty( $text ) ) { /** * Filters text returned for the rich text editor. * * This filter is first evaluated, and the value returned, if an empty string * is passed to wp_richedit_pre(). If an empty string is passed, it results * in a break tag and line feed. * * If a non-empty string is passed, the filter is evaluated on the wp_richedit_pre() * return after being formatted. * * @since 2.0.0 * @deprecated 4.3.0 * * @param string $output Text for the rich text editor. */ return apply_filters( 'richedit_pre', '' ); } $output = convert_chars($text); $output = wpautop($output); $output = htmlspecialchars($output, ENT_NOQUOTES, get_option( 'blog_charset' ) ); /** This filter is documented in wp-includes/deprecated.php */ return apply_filters( 'richedit_pre', $output ); }